Turkish actress, Deniz Çakir, who’s known for her role as 'Fotun' (the villainess) in the famous Turkish series “Al Awraq Al Mutasaqeta” (Falling Leaves), secretly got married to her boyfriend and co-star “Iffet”, Ibrahim Çelikkol. The actress was spotted wearing a single-diamond solitaire ring - a gift that she received while celebrating her birthday in Paris with her man, Ibrahim.
Deniz Çakir plays the role of “Futon”; a strong gold digger who causes problems everywhere and to everyone around her. Deniz outdid herself in the role of the wicked woman, making her the key character in “Al Awraq Al Mutasaqeta”.
The third season of “Al Awraq Al Mutasaqeta” (Falling Leaves) is currently being aired on MBC1. The series contained 5 seasons dubbed into the popular Syrian accent, now come to be synonymous with all the Turkish series on the Arabic TV channels.
